Fresh yeast is the secret, get it from supermarket in-store bakeries, just go and ask if you can have some. I think there's some ancient bylaw that they have to give/sell it to you.
Take your time (prove, knead, prove in tin and bake hot then turn oven down)
You'll crack it...
Surely supermarkets just bake-off some dreadful dough that's probably been flown in from a dengue pit in the middle of central Asia. If you're going to the effort then seek out your local Master Baker (I jest not). Once you've done it once then you can grow your own and you don't have to go back. Having said all of this almost of all of my bread-making is different sorts of soda bread - especially with sea weed.

Not seen this curry anywhere else and it's a firm favourite with anyone I try it on:
Carribean Chicken and Pineapple Curry
Ingredients
Paste
½ tsp ground turmeric
1 tsp ground coriander
3 garlic cloves, roughly chopped
1 med-large scotch bonnet chilli, chopped finely (remove seeds if you prefer the curry less spicy)
½ tsp sea salt flakes
Sunflower oil
Two large chicken breast fillet cut unto 4cm/1½in pieces
1 large onion, roughly diced
1 small butternut squash, peeled, seeds removed, cut into 4cm/1½in pieces
250g mushrooms, cleaned and cut into quarters
1 large sweet potato, peeled and cut into 4cm/1½in pieces
1 large can coconut milk
1 large tsp tamarind paste
Packet fresh thyme
1 large ripe pineapple peeled, core removed, chopped into 4cm/1½in pieces
Juice of 1 lime
1½ tbsp rum (optional)
A little chopped coriander to garnish (optional)
Salt and Black Pepper to taste
Method
- Grind/blend the turmeric, coriander, salt, garlic and chilli along with the stripped leaves only of 1 sprig of thyme and 3-4 good glugs of oil into a paste and put to one side
- Brown the chicken quickly in a very hot pan or wok using a little oil. Do not cook for too long. Remove and set aside
- Add a little more oil to the pan if required, lower the heat add the onion to the pan and fry gently until golden and soft.
- Add the spice mix and cook for further 2 minutes making sure the spices don’t burn
- Add the vegetables and stir briefly.
- Return the chicken to the pan, add the coconut milk, pineapple, lime juice and rum. Add half a coconut can of water. Add a whole sprig of thyme to the pan. Add tamarind paste.
- If the pineapple tastes a little sharp or is under ripe add sugar as required. A “Del Monte Gold” pineapple is usually sweet enough without it once ripe.
- Simmer on a low heat, stirring occasionally, for 40-45 minutes or until butternut squash is soft and the chicken is tender. This should mean that the sweet potato is fallng apart thickening the curry. Add water sparingly if curry seems too thick.
- Taste and season as required, remove thyme sprig before serving
Note: Try not to subsititute other chillies - the Scotch Bonnet has a taste all of its own and the curry will not taste the same :)
